网页设计已经成为了视觉传达的重要领域。CSS(层叠样式表)作为网页设计的基础,其强大的样式定义功能使得网页呈现出丰富多彩的视觉效果。其中,缺角边框作为一种独特的视觉元素,逐渐受到设计师的青睐。本文将深入探讨CSS缺角边框的设计理念、实现方法以及在实际应用中的优势,旨在为设计师提供有益的参考。

一、缺角边框的设计理念

1. 艺术性

缺角边框的设计灵感来源于自然界中的几何图形,如三角、梯形等。通过巧妙的组合,形成独特的视觉效果,具有极高的艺术价值。

探索CSS中的艺术之美_缺角边框的创意设计与实现

2. 简洁性

在设计缺角边框时,追求简洁、明快的效果。避免过于复杂的图形,使边框与页面整体风格相协调。

3. 个性化

缺角边框可以根据不同的需求进行个性化设计,如角度、边框宽度、颜色等,满足用户多样化的审美需求。

4. 良好的用户体验

合理的缺角边框设计可以提升用户体验,使页面更加美观、易读。有助于引导用户关注重点内容。

二、CSS缺角边框的实现方法

1. 使用border-radius属性

border-radius属性可以轻松实现圆角边框,而缺角边框可以通过调整四个角的border-radius值来实现。以下是一个简单的示例:

```css

.box {

width: 200px;

height: 200px;

background-color: f3f3f3;

border: 1px solid ccc;

border-radius: 20px 20px 0 0;

}

```

2. 利用伪元素

伪元素是一种特殊的元素,可以用于实现一些无法通过常规元素实现的视觉效果。以下是一个使用伪元素实现缺角边框的示例:

```css

.box {

position: relative;

width: 200px;

height: 200px;

background-color: f3f3f3;

border: 1px solid ccc;

}

.box::before {

content: \